From racing to kayak fishing, Kansas ... Smoky Hills. The Smoky Hills region occupies nearly all of north-central Kansas. A result of ocean movement during the Cretaceous Period, this region is made of three belts of hills, all running southwest to northeast. The Dakota Formation is a wide belt from Rice and McPherson counties in the south to Washington County in the north. The Smoky Hill ANG Range is a 34,000-acre target range located 10 miles southwest of Salina, Kansas. Faris Caves are a series of artificially excavated caves located along the Smoky Hill River in central Ellsworth County, Kansas. Each of the three caves are about 12-feet square, with 10-foot arched ceiling, dug out of the Dakota Sandstone with a pickaxe by Coloradan miner Charles Griffee in the 1880s. Fresh spring water flowed through one of the caves to help …

Situated in the Smoky Hills of central Kansas, Wilson Lake is a man-made reservoir that covers around 9,000 acres. It was created by the damming of the Saline River in 1964 for irrigation use, but the elevated salt content of the water made it unsuitable for that purpose. Partly weathered rock is lighter colored, being mostly medium olive gray (5Y5 ...When The Nature Conservancy purchased Smoky Valley Ranch in 1999, it was the largest land acquisition for conservation in state history. At that time, several parcels had been carved out of the ranch, sold to other buyers and converted to cropland.
